The Must-Have Queen Albums: A Deep Dive into the Top Choices
Okay, so let's get down to the good stuff. What specific albums are you likely to find gracing the top spots? While the exact order can fluctuate based on the ever-changing Apple Music algorithms, some albums are just always there. One of the best ones is A Night at the Opera. It’s often considered their masterpiece, packed with iconic tracks like “Bohemian Rhapsody,” a song so epic it basically redefined rock music. Then you have News of the World, mentioned before, which is a juggernaut of arena rock anthems. "We Will Rock You" and "We Are the Champions" are staples at every sporting event, and for a good reason. The message in the song is so good that it unites everyone together. Greatest Hits I and II are always going to be high up there. These collections are like the ultimate Queen sampler packs, featuring all the songs that made them legends. If you're new to Queen, these are the perfect starting points. They offer the best taste of all of their work. Each of these albums has earned its place because of the quality of their songs and the band's musical talent. The songwriting, the vocals, the production – everything is top-notch. These albums represent the band's incredible musical talent and are a must-listen for any fan.
Then there are the albums that show the diversity in Queen's music. Sheer Heart Attack is a fan favorite for its blend of rock and glam rock, and Innuendo, released just before Freddie Mercury's death, is a powerful and emotional album that's packed with maturity. The Works also features great hits. These albums show that Queen never stopped trying new things, which gave them such longevity. These albums may not always be in the top spots, but they are still extremely important and have shaped their discography. The impact of these albums is huge because the songs are so good. They reflect the band's evolution and their ability to keep creating timeless music.
Beyond the Hits: Exploring the Deeper Cuts and Hidden Gems
While the hits are what get the most attention, let's not forget about the deeper cuts and the hidden gems that make Queen's discography so rich. These are the songs that the dedicated fans know and love, the ones that show off the band's musicianship and creativity. Albums like Queen II are a treasure trove of these tracks. It features complex arrangements and experimental sounds. It's the kind of album that rewards repeated listens. Jazz is another one. It has a slightly more experimental vibe, with songs that are more adventurous and surprising than their earlier work. It is an amazing album. You'll find a lot of great hidden gems on this album. Made in Heaven, released after Freddie Mercury's death, is a poignant and beautiful album, and it's a testament to the band's enduring spirit. These albums give us an insight into the band's creative process and musical vision. These tracks often showcase the band's versatility and their willingness to experiment with different musical styles. It is what makes Queen so great. They were always open to trying something new. And these hidden gems are what makes Queen's music so great.

The Legacy of Queen: Why Their Music Endures
So, what's the secret to Queen's enduring popularity? Why do they still top charts, decades after their peak? First and foremost, it's the music. The songwriting is simply brilliant. Freddie Mercury's incredible vocal range and stage presence, Brian May's guitar riffs, John Deacon's basslines, and Roger Taylor's drumming combine to create a sound that is instantly recognizable. They were all amazing musicians and together they created something so special.
Then there's the band's ability to transcend genres. They incorporated rock, pop, opera, and even a bit of heavy metal into their music. They weren't afraid to experiment, and that's what made them unique. Their songs are also incredibly relatable. They sing about love, loss, ambition, and the human condition. They speak to universal experiences that resonate with people of all ages and backgrounds.
The band's image and live performances also played a big role. They were flamboyant, theatrical, and utterly captivating on stage. Freddie Mercury was a showman of legendary proportions, and the band's stage presence was unlike anything else. Their music is part of the cultural zeitgeist. Their songs are used in movies, TV shows, and commercials. They have earned a spot in the music hall of fame. They have influenced countless other bands. They're still played on the radio all the time.
